#4b810e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4b810e is composed of 29.4% red, 50.6% green and 5.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 41.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 89.1% yellow and 49.4% black. It has a hue angle of 88.2 degrees, a saturation of 80.4% and a lightness of 28%. #4b810e color hex could be obtained by blending #96ff1c with #000300. Closest websafe color is: #339900.

#4b810e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#4b810e has RGB values of R:75, G:129, B:14 and CMYK values of C:0.42, M:0, Y:0.89, K:0.49. Its decimal value is 4948238.
